What to Look for in a Ukulele Learning Book
Alright, so you're convinced that a ukulele learning book is the way to go. But with so many options available, how do you choose the right one? Here are some key factors to consider:
- Level of Difficulty: Make sure the book is appropriate for your current skill level. If you're a complete beginner, look for a book that starts with the very basics. If you have some experience, you might want a book that covers more advanced techniques and songs. Many books will clearly state the intended skill level on the cover or in the description.
- Content Coverage: Check the table of contents to see what topics are covered. A good ukulele learning book should include:
- Basic ukulele anatomy and tuning
- How to hold the ukulele correctly
- Simple chords and strumming patterns
- Music theory basics
- A variety of songs to practice with
- Tips for improving your playing
- Teaching Style: Consider the author's teaching style. Some books are very technical and focus on music theory, while others are more informal and focus on practical playing. Choose a book that matches your learning style and preferences. Do you prefer a more structured, academic approach, or do you prefer a more relaxed, hands-on approach? Think about what has worked for you in the past when learning new skills.
- Song Selection: Look for a book that includes songs you enjoy and want to learn. The more you like the songs, the more motivated you'll be to practice and improve. Also, make sure the songs are appropriate for your skill level. There’s nothing more discouraging than trying to learn a song that’s way too difficult.
- Audio and Video Resources: Some ukulele learning books come with accompanying audio or video resources. These can be extremely helpful for hearing how the songs should sound and seeing proper techniques demonstrated. Check if the book includes a CD, DVD, or access to online resources.

Tips for Making the Most of Your Ukulele Learning Book
Okay, so you've got your ukulele learning book in hand. Now what? Here are some tips to help you get the most out of your learning experience:
- Set Realistic Goals: Don't expect to become a ukulele virtuoso overnight. Set small, achievable goals for yourself, such as learning a new chord each week or mastering a simple song each month. Celebrating your progress will keep you motivated.
- Practice Regularly: Consistency is key when learning any new skill. Try to practice for at least 15-30 minutes each day. Even short, regular practice sessions are more effective than long, infrequent ones.
- Find a Practice Space: Designate a specific area in your home as your ukulele practice space. Make sure it's a quiet, comfortable place where you can focus on your playing without distractions.
- Be Patient: Learning the ukulele takes time and effort. Don't get discouraged if you don't see results immediately. Just keep practicing and be patient with yourself. Remember, everyone starts somewhere.
- Join a Ukulele Community: Connect with other ukulele players online or in person. Sharing your experiences, asking questions, and playing together can be a great way to stay motivated and improve your skills. There are tons of online forums and local ukulele groups where you can connect with fellow enthusiasts.
- Record Yourself Playing: This might sound scary, but it’s an incredibly helpful way to identify areas for improvement. You can hear things in your playing that you might not notice while you’re focused on strumming and fretting.
- Have Fun!: Learning the ukulele should be an enjoyable experience. Choose songs you love, experiment with different strumming patterns, and don't be afraid to make mistakes. The more fun you have, the more likely you are to stick with it.
Beyond the Book: Additional Resources
While a ukulele learning book is a great starting point, there are plenty of other resources that can help you on your ukulele journey.
- Online Tutorials: YouTube is a treasure trove of free ukulele tutorials. Many experienced players offer lessons on everything from basic chords to advanced techniques. Just be sure to choose reputable sources.
- Ukulele Apps: There are numerous ukulele apps available for smartphones and tablets. These apps can help you tune your ukulele, learn chords, and practice songs. Some popular apps include Ukulele Tuner, Ultimate Guitar Tabs & Chords, and Yousician.
- Ukulele Workshops and Classes: Consider attending a ukulele workshop or class. These can provide personalized instruction and the opportunity to learn from experienced teachers and fellow students.
- Sheet Music and Tablature: Once you're comfortable with the basics, start exploring sheet music and tablature. These resources provide written notation for songs, allowing you to learn more complex melodies and arrangements.
